
Javascript
shy7778
这个作者很懒,什么都没留下…
展开
-
用JavaScript计算字符串占用字节数
原帖地址最近和JavaScript纠缠上了。遇到这么一个问题,数据库的字符集为UTF-8的,要在页面上使用JavaScript验证输入的文本用UTF-8存储时占用字节长度。JavaScript的String对象有length属性,但是这个计算的是字符数,不是字节数(问题总是翻来覆去的,记得当年玩Delphi的时候,还得写程序计算字符串的字符数,因为Delphi中String的length是字节...2008-05-30 02:09:00 · 817 阅读 · 0 评论 -
超好用的JS验证框架(LiveValidation)
这个验证表单超强。 输入 hello : 请输入hello! <script type="text/javascript"> var sayHello = new LiveValidation('sayHello', { validMessage: '哦,亲爱的,你终于输对了!', wait: 100}); sayHello.add(Validate.Presence, {fa...2008-05-30 08:48:00 · 183 阅读 · 0 评论 -
E3 tree 1.6在Firefox下显示问题的修复
tree 在Firefox下只显示一句话: 用firebug查看页面元素观察发现 两个script导入被一个<script>分隔开了,显然是document.write的问题.由于Firefox对js规范的检查比较严格,肯定一些字符输出的的时候没有转义.查看e3 tree的源代码:/E3Tree/src/net/jcreate/e3/tree/ext/E...2009-11-21 11:25:09 · 234 阅读 · 0 评论 -
javascript文件夹选择框的两种解决方案
解决方案1:调用windows 的shell,但会有安全问题. * browseFolder.js * 该文件定义了BrowseFolder()函数,它将提供一个文件夹选择对话框 * 以供用户实现对系统文件夹选择的功能 * 文件夹选择对话框起始目录由 * Shell.BrowseForFolder(WINDOW_HANDLE, Message, OPTIONS, strPath)函数 * 的str...2010-03-16 16:00:50 · 263 阅读 · 0 评论